-- Reads data in from UART and logs to dataflash |
||||
|
||||
-- find the serial first (0) scripting serial port instance |
||||
local port = serial:find_serial(0) |
||||
|
||||
if not port or baud == 0 then |
||||
gcs:send_text(0, "No Scripting Serial Port") |
||||
return |
||||
end |
||||
|
||||
-- begin the serial port |
||||
port:begin(9600) |
||||
port:set_flow_control(0) |
||||
|
||||
-- table for strings used in decoding |
||||
local log_data = {} |
||||
local term_number = 1 |
||||
local valid = true |
||||
local term |
||||
|
||||
-- number of terms we expect in the message |
||||
local num_terms = 3 |
||||
-- maximum length of terms each term we expect |
||||
local max_length = 20 |
||||
|
||||
-- decode a basic string |
||||
local function decode(byte) |
||||
local char = string.char(byte) |
||||
if char == '\r' or char == '\n' or char == ',' then |
||||
|
||||
-- decode the term, note this assumes it is a number |
||||
log_data[term_number] = tonumber(term) |
||||
if not log_data[term_number] then |
||||
-- could not convert to a number, discard this message |
||||
valid = false |
||||
end |
||||
term = nil |
||||
|
||||
-- not got to the end yet |
||||
if char == ',' then |
||||
-- move onto next term |
||||
if term_number < num_terms then |
||||
term_number = term_number + 1 |
||||
end |
||||
return false |
||||
end |
||||
|
||||
-- make sure we have the correct number of terms |
||||
if #log_data ~= num_terms then |
||||
valid = false |
||||
end |
||||
|
||||
if not valid then |
||||
log_data = {} |
||||
end |
||||
|
||||
-- reset for the next message |
||||
local is_valid = valid |
||||
term_number = 1 |
||||
valid = true |
||||
|
||||
return is_valid |
||||
end |
||||
|
||||
-- ordinary characters are added to term |
||||
-- if we have too many terms or they are too long then don't add to them |
||||
if term_number <= num_terms then |
||||
if term then |
||||
if string.len(term) < max_length then |
||||
term = term .. char |
||||
else |
||||
valid = false |
||||
end |
||||
else |
||||
term = char |
||||
end |
||||
else |
||||
valid = false |
||||
end |
||||
|
||||
return false |
||||
end |
||||
|
||||
-- the main update function that is used to read in data from serial port |
||||
function update() |
||||
|
||||
if not port then |
||||
gcs:send_text(0, "no Scripting Serial Port") |
||||
return update, 100 |
||||
end |
||||
|
||||
local n_bytes = port:available() |
||||
while n_bytes > 0 do |
||||
local byte = port:read() |
||||
if decode(byte) then |
||||
-- we have got a full line |
||||
-- save to data flash |
||||
|
||||
-- care must be taken when selecting a name, must be less than four characters and not clash with an existing log type |
||||
-- format characters specify the type of variable to be logged, see AP_Logger/README.md |
||||
-- not all format types are supported by scripting only: i, L, e, f, n, M, B, I, E, and N |
||||
-- Note that Lua automatically adds a timestamp in micro seconds |
||||
logger.write('SCR','Sensor1, Sensor2, Sensor3','fff',table.unpack(log_data)) |
||||
|
||||
-- reset for the next message |
||||
log_data = {} |
||||
end |
||||
n_bytes = n_bytes - 1 |
||||
end |
||||
|
||||
return update, 100 |
||||
end |
||||
|
||||
return update, 100 |
